An abecedarian (pronounced Ay-Bee-See-Darian; from the letters A B C D plus the Latin suffix -arian meaning "a person who...", "an advocate of...") is one who teaches or studies the alphabet. Also, an alphabetarian is one who is learning the alphabet.

What do you call the study of honey?

A person who studies honey bees is an apiologist. A person who keeps honey bees is an apiarist. A person that studies all types of bees is a melittologist.

What is a person who studies butterflies and bees?

A person who studies all insects including butterflies and bees is an entomologist.
